What Happens After Your Approval? Life Beyond the Oath

After your naturalization ceremony, you’ll walk away with your certificate of citizenship—and a fresh set of opportunities. But there’s still more to consider. We help you take the next steps, from updating your social security records to applying for a U.S. passport and helping relatives immigrate.

We also assist with voter registration, federal benefit access, and dual citizenship questions. Our support doesn’t end at the ceremony—it evolves with your life. We remain your legal resource for future petitions, renewals, and any other immigration matters you may encounter down the road.

What documents do I need for my citizenship application in Gaslamp?

To apply for citizenship in Gaslamp, you’ll need documents like your permanent resident card, proof of residence, tax records, and possibly others. The Law Offices of Peter Chu will assist in gathering the necessary documents.
